The respective ratio between the present ages of a and b is 9 : 10 and that between present ages of a and c is 9 : 11. If c's present age is 33 years, what is b's present age ?

Given:

C age is 33 and the ratio of A and C is 9:11

C = 11x=33

x=33/11=3 so, the ratio is divided by 3

Hence A ratio is 9 and

A age is 9x3=27

The ratio of A and B is 9:10

A 9x=27

27/9=3 so this ratio is also divided by 3

Hence, B age is 10x3=30
